Investor Due Diligence Readiness Checklist
A practical checklist to help startups prepare for investor legal due diligence and fundraising.

The Investor Due Diligence Readiness Checklist is a practical self-assessment tool designed to help founders evaluate whether their business is prepared for the legal and compliance scrutiny that accompanies fundraising. Based on the same categories commonly reviewed during investor due diligence, the checklist helps businesses identify weaknesses before they become obstacles to investment.
Covering corporate records, governance, tax compliance, commercial contracts, regulatory obligations, data protection, employment practices, and ESG readiness, the checklist enables founders to assess whether the legal foundations of their business are investor-ready. It is intended to help startups move from reactive document gathering to proactive compliance management.
Whether you're preparing for your first funding round, entering a due diligence process, or strengthening your company's governance, this resource provides a practical framework for identifying legal and operational gaps before an investor's legal team does.
